Section 6363 - County plan for protective services

Ask AI about this
The county agency shall include provisions for protective services in its annual plan as required by the act of June 13, 1967 (P.L.31, No.21), known as the Public Welfare Code. (Dec. 16, 1994, P.L.1292, No.151, eff. July 1, 1995) References in Text. The short title of the act of June 13, 1967, P.L.31, No.21, known as the Public Welfare Code, referred to in this section, was amended by the act of December 28, 2015, P.L.500, No.92. The amended short title is now the Human Services Code. Cross References. Section 6363 is referred to in section 6364 of this title.
